(Fargo, ND) -- Fargo's Downtown VFW location was struck by a vehicle on Friday afternoon.

The crash was confirmed by the VFW club on their social media pages. The crash damaged the front entrance of the business, damaging the doors facing 2nd Ave N. The post says the business is still open, but requested customers use the Broadway entrance until further notice.

"Well it’s been an exciting week at the club! Todays episode was our front entrance had an encounter with a car and our front entrance lost, "said the post, "So despite being boarded up, WE ARE OPEN!!"

There are no known injuries due to the incident.
